Additionally, he broke the news of IBM's sale of its PC business to Lenovo, Boston Scientific's $25 billion acquisition of Guidant and Symantec's $13 billion deal for Veritas Software, and reported on News Corp.'s acquisition of Dow Jones and The Wall Street Journal. Sorkin's book on the Wall Street banking crisis, Too Big to Fail: The Inside Story of How Wall Street and Washington Fought to Save the Financial Systemand Themselves, was published by Viking on October 20, 2009. [23] It won the 2010 Gerald Loeb Award for best business book of the year,[24] was on the shortlist for the 2010 Samuel Johnson Prize, shortlisted for the 2010 Financial Times and Goldman Sachs Business Book of the Year Award, and was on The New York Times Best Seller list (non-fiction hardcover and paperback) for six months. He also has appeared on NBCs Today show, Charlie Rose and The NewsHour with Jim Lehrer on PBS, MSNBCs Hardball and Morning Joe, ABCs Good Morning America, The Chris Matthews Show, HBOs Real Time with Bill Maher, the BBC World Service, Comedy Centrals The Daily Show and The Colbert Report, and was a frequent guest host of CNBCs Squawk Box before joining the ensemble. Aaron is the creator of the TV showsSports Night,The West Wing,Studio 60 on the Sunset Strip, andThe Newsroom; the playwright of the Broadway productionsA Few Good Men,The Farnsworth Invention, andTo Kill a Mockingbird; and the screenwriter of films includingThe Social Network,Moneyball, andThe Trial of the Chicago 7.
